Commercial Secondary Glazing: Enhancing Energy Efficiency and Noise Reduction

As companies increasingly focus on energy efficiency and operational cost reduction, commercial secondary glazing has actually become a highly efficient solution. This method, which includes including a second layer of glazing to existing windows, can substantially enhance thermal efficiency and acoustic insulation. In this blog post, we will check out the benefits of secondary glazing for commercial homes, compare the various types readily available, and answer some often asked questions.

Comprehending Secondary Glazing

Secondary glazing is an extra window installed on the within existing windows to improve their thermal and acoustic performance. This technique permits companies to retain the original facade and stability of historical structures while gaining from modern energy-efficient solutions. Depending upon the structure's needs, secondary glazing can significantly decrease heat loss, noise contamination, and energy expenses.

Benefits of Commercial Secondary Glazing

Below are some vital benefits of setting up secondary glazing in commercial settings:

BenefitDescription
Improved Energy EfficiencySecondary glazing reduces heat transfer, keeping buildings warmer in winter season and cooler in summertime.
Noise ReductionThis approach can significantly decrease noise levels, making it ideal for organizations in urban environments.
Condensation ReductionAdding a secondary layer prevents condensation from forming on the main window due to thermal bridging.
Increased Property ValueEnhancing a home's energy efficiency can increase its market value and interest prospective buyers.
Cost-effectivenessCompared to a complete window replacement, secondary glazing is normally more affordable while still offering substantial benefits.
Minimal Aesthetic DisruptionSecondary glazing is offered in different styles that mix well with existing windows, maintaining the building's visual.

Types of Secondary Glazing

There are various kinds of secondary glazing solutions matched for numerous commercial applications. Below is a list of common types:

  1. Fixed Secondary Glazing

    • A permanent installation that can not be opened. Best for noise reduction and energy efficiency.
  2. Hinged Secondary Glazing

    • Operable windows that can be opened for ventilation. Perfect for places where airflow is essential.
  3. Moving Secondary Glazing

    • Glass panels that slide open. Suitable for wider openings, supplying convenience without jeopardizing insulation.
  4. Magnetic Secondary Glazing Acrylic Options Glazing

    • Makes use of magnetic strips for simple installation and elimination. This type is typically used in short-lived or seasonal applications.
  5. Lift-out Secondary Glazing

    • Glass panels that can be eliminated and stored when not required. Great for varying requirements throughout the year.

How Does Secondary Glazing Work?

Secondary glazing works by producing an air space between the initial glass and the secondary pane. This gap acts as an insulating barrier, considerably decreasing the transfer of heat or acoustic wave.

The effectiveness of secondary glazing is influenced by the thickness of the glass, the air space size, and the kind of framing utilized. When created and set up correctly, it can improve thermal insulation by reducing heat loss by as much as 60% and lessen noise by up to 80%.

Frequently Asked Question About Commercial Secondary Glazing

1. For how long does secondary glazing last?

Secondary glazing can last approximately 20 years or more with proper maintenance, making it a rewarding financial investment for businesses.

2. Can secondary glazing be installed on all types of windows?

In many cases, yes! Secondary glazing can be tailored to fit a lot of window types, consisting of sash, moving, and sash windows.

3. Will secondary glazing modify the appearance of my structure?

Quality secondary glazing is designed to blend in effortlessly with existing windows, decreasing visual impact.

4. Is secondary glazing energy-efficient?

Yes! Secondary glazing is among the most reliable approaches to insulate windows and enhance a building's energy performance.

5. How does secondary glazing aid with noise reduction?

The air gap created by the secondary pane acts as a buffer that traps sound, thus reducing the noise permeating into the structure.
